Thomas Goyne
b6d29443a3
Move most character set conversion code to libaegisub and make everything use the new conversion functionality.
...
Originally committed to SVN as r4423.
2010-06-03 20:32:25 +00:00
Niels Martin Hansen
5e8d5b221b
Compiling, but untested, option change notifications. Doesn't seem to affect Aegisub aversely.
...
Has the limitation that one object can only subscribe once to one option value, but that shouldn't actually be a problem. (One object cannot have two different of its member functions subscribing to one option value.)
Originally committed to SVN as r4415.
2010-06-03 05:07:47 +00:00
Amar Takhar
33011cb5ed
Split EmitterSTDOUT into unix/log.cpp and windows/log.cpp, the windows version is commented at the moment.
...
Originally committed to SVN as r4397.
2010-06-01 08:17:27 +00:00
Amar Takhar
9393850884
Commit the beginings of a logging api, this is fairly complete however it has no locking.
...
Originally committed to SVN as r4371.
2010-05-31 20:55:29 +00:00
Amar Takhar
e408fe49c9
Add support for detecting character sets using UniversalChardet -- this superceeds character_detect.cpp.
...
Originally committed to SVN as r4367.
2010-05-28 07:40:21 +00:00
Amar Takhar
40e12403d5
Merge all changes from the libaegisub branch into trunk, the effective range is r4175:4330. All options have been re-done and now use Cajun to support a json-backed format.
...
Initial support for low-level access and file I/O methods are included as well.
Originally committed to SVN as r4331.
2010-05-21 01:13:36 +00:00